Yno 234 - Western Spirit

Yard no 234 built 1993 by Ulstein Verft AS, Norway for Western Atlas International Inc., Houston, USA

Yno-234-Western-Spirit.jpg#asset:4037

The vessel is designed by Ulstein International AS in close cooperation with Western Geophysical, and is excuted by Ulstein Verft AS as yard no. 234. The UT 743 design is developed in accordance with the demanding requirements for silent operation at high capacity production. The vessel features a compact and efficient layout, providing a comprehensive arrangement of mechanical and electronic seismic outfitting, and a highly flexible, redundant and powerful propulsion and machinery package.

The vessel is built to Det norske Veritas Class + A1, Ice-C. E0, Heldk., and to international rules and regulations as applicable for the subject type of vessel. Further the vessel satisfies IMO Res. A 468 (XII) as a general maximum noise level in laboratories and related areas. Special consideration has been taken from design stage and through out the building program in order to minimise hydroacoustic noise generated by the vessel. All major roating machinery installations are resiliently mounted, and vibration characteristics of the steel structure and hull is made without interference from machinery and propulsion plant.

Other shipnames: "Eastern Spirit"
2001: Renamed: "Eastern Spirit"
2006: Renamed: "Western Spirit"
2017: Still active - IMO 9050450. Owner: Edison Quest Offshore, Cut Off LA, USA. Manager: Westerngeco, London, UK.
Flag: Panama
